Planting Calendar for Scarlet Runner Beans

Frost tolerance for scarlet runner beans: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ost has passed.

Since scarlet runner beans require warm weather you must wait until after all chance of frost has passed before you can plant them.

The earliest that you can plant scarlet runner beans in Sherwood is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ant scarlet runner beans and expect a good harvest is probably August.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your scarlet runner beans may not have a chance to fully mature. If you are starting your scarlet runner beans ind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a few we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Sherwood the average date of last frost happens on April 15. You can expect an average low temperature of 5°F in the coldest months of winter.

Just be sure to remember that USDA zone info for Sherwood is not always accurate and the actual date of last frost will vary from year to year. Since half of the time in Sherwood it frosts late in the year after April 15 be ready to cover your scarlet runner beans if you have a surprise late frost.
